Coasteering in Devon
With the dramatic backdrops of Hartland, Baggy Point, and Ilfracombe, this activity is tailored to the group’s ability and the weather conditions. It involves scrambling along the rocky foreshore, jumping into deep rock pools, and paddling through the sea, offering an exciting way to explore the stunning North Devon coastline.
We have several locations and routes to choose from, depending on the level of challenge desired and the conditions on the day. Our usual route may include scrambling past the remains of a Victorian steamship, one of many wrecks that have met their fate along this rugged coastline. As we navigate the foreshore, there are multiple opportunities for jumps and swims, though each is optional, allowing participants to engage at their comfort level.
Everyone is fully equipped with wetsuits, buoyancy aids, helmets, and other essential safety gear. All you will need is swim wear, well fitting and tying old trainers and a towel.
This activity provides a unique perspective on North Devon’s coastline, immersing participants in its raw beauty and power. Beyond the adventure, this experience helps develop resilience, teamwork, and perseverance, while fostering a deeper respect for the ocean’s strength and the ever-changing coastal environment.
Please note: This activity is tide and weather-dependent, ensuring safety and the best possible experience.
